English Verb Tenses and Their Forms

  1. Present Simple
    • Example: “I play guitar.”
    • Form: Base verb (play)
  2. Present Continuous (Progressive)
    • Example: “I am playing guitar.”
    • Form: am/is/are + base verb + ing (am playing)
  3. Present Perfect
    • Example: “I have played guitar.”
    • Form: have/has + past participle (have played)
  4. Present Perfect Continuous
    • Example: “I have been playing guitar.”
    • Form: have/has + been + base verb + ing (have been playing)
  5. Past Simple
    • Example: “I played guitar.”
    • Form: Past form of the verb (played)
  6. Past Continuous (Progressive)
    • Example: “I was playing guitar.”
    • Form: was/were + base verb + ing (was playing)
  7. Past Perfect
    • Example: “I had played guitar.”
    • Form: had + past participle (had played)
  8. Past Perfect Continuous
    • Example: “I had been playing guitar.”
    • Form: had + been + base verb + ing (had been playing)
  9. Future Simple
    • Example: “I will play guitar.”
    • Form: will + base verb (will play)
  10. Future Continuous (Progressive)
    • Example: “I will be playing guitar.”
    • Form: will + be + base verb + ing (will be playing)
  11. Future Perfect
    • Example: “I will have played guitar.”
    • Form: will + have + past participle (will have played)
  12. Future Perfect Continuous
    • Example: “I will have been playing guitar.”
    • Form: will + have + been + base verb + ing (will have been playing)
